Search Beach Resorts & Hotels in Marawila

Start date: Check-in selected.
To Date
End date: Check-out
  • Change your mind

    Book hotels with free cancellation
  • Treat yourself

    Sign in to save 10% or more on thousands of hotels
  • Be picky

    Search almost a million properties worldwide

Check availability on Marawila Beach Resorts & Hotels

This weekend
Next weekend

Our top choices for Marawila beach hotels

Sanmali Beach Hotel

Sanmali Beach Hotel
3.0 star property
Marawila
7.8 out of 10, Good, (23)
"We had a really nice stay at the hotel. The staff were really helpful and looked after us really well. Will highly recommend this place. "
United Kingdom
Dilan
Sanmali Beach Hotel

Club Palm Bay

Club Palm Bay
4.0 star property
Marawila
8.2 out of 10, Very good, (43)
"Good food and entertainment "
Australia
Sumedha
The price is Rp1.988.308
Rp2.604.521 total
includes taxes & fees
10 Jan - 11 Jan 2026
Club Palm Bay

Soluna Beach Resort

Soluna Beach Resort
3.0 star property
Marawila
8.0 out of 10, Very good, (2)
"No restaurant on the site but the very nice guy served us well. The restaurant next door had delicious scrimps."
Sweden
David
Soluna Beach Resort

Amagi Beach – Secluded Slice of Paradise

Amagi Beach – Secluded Slice of Paradise
3.0 star property
Marawila
7.4 out of 10, Good, (10)
"Best deal for money for those wanting to spend a night of two after a long flight-beats anywhere else"
American Samoa
Hasan Ali
The price is Rp832.685
Rp1.090.716 total
includes taxes & fees
2 Jan - 3 Jan 2026
Amagi Beach – Secluded Slice of Paradise

Winee's Lodge

Winee's Lodge
2.5 star property
Marawila
Winee's Lodge

Roo Neeroga

Roo Neeroga
3.0 star property
Marawila
The price is Rp632.124
Rp753.525 total
includes taxes & fees
31 Dec - 1 Jan 2026
Roo Neeroga

Aquarius Resort

Aquarius Resort
3.0 star property
Marawila
2.0 out of 10, (1)
"Such a bad experience! Horrible service and rude staff. The lady in the front desk would not let us check in, claiming that she didn’t have our reservation even do we had already paid. I do not recommend this place! Wrong address and phone number And I still haven’t received my money back."
Denmark
Anonymous traveller
Aquarius Resort

Jetwing Sea

Jetwing Sea
4.0 star property
Daluwakotuwa
8.2 out of 10, Very good, (274)
"Great hotel by the beach. Food on site was fantastic. "
Australia
Karl
The price is Rp1.913.832
Rp2.484.154 total
includes taxes & fees
31 Dec - 1 Jan 2026
Jetwing Sea

Airport Layover B&B

Airport Layover B&B
3.0 star property
Seeduwa - Katunayake
7.6 out of 10, Good, (15)
"Wonderful hosts and beautiful property, highly recommend!"
United States
MKala
The price is Rp271.966
Rp324.176 total
includes taxes & fees
1 Jan - 2 Jan 2026
Airport Layover B&B
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

Top Marawila Hotel Reviews

Frequently asked questions

What is Marawila like for travellers who love the beach?
Find a great place to stay in Marawila, which has a lot to offer the traveller looking to book a beach holiday.
What's the best place to stay for a beach holiday in Marawila?
Club Palm Bay is a top beach resort with a full-service spa and free parking, and it's located close to Marawila Beach . Other good choices for your stay near the beach include Sanmali Beach Hotel and Soluna Beach Resort.
How many beach hotels are there in Marawila?
Expedia has 6 beach hotels in Marawila that are great for your beachside getaway.
When's the best time for a beach holiday in Marawila?
You can plan your beach trip with a look at the seasons in Marawila: The hottest months are usually March and April, with an average temperature of 28°C, while the coldest months are January and February, with an average of 26°C. The rainiest months in Marawila are October, May, November and June, with each month seeing an average of 353 mm of rainfall.
What is there to see and do around Marawila?
After arriving and settling in at your hotel, you might want to venture out and explore everything Marawila has to offer. Discover a variety of local attractions, which include Marawila Beach and Negombo Beach. For even more to see and do, pay a visit to Negombo Beach Park or Maris Stella College.
What's the best way to get to my beach hotel in Marawila?
Here's some information to help you get to and around your beach accommodation in Marawila with ease. To get to Marawila, book a flight to Colombo (CMB-Bandaranaike Intl.), the closest major airport, which is located 16.9 mi (27.2 km) from the city centre. If you'd like to venture out around the area, you may want to rent a car for your trip.